Critical Environmental Concerns for Medical Devices
Environmental concerns related to medical devices primarily focus on their potential to introduce hazardous substances into the environment. Contaminants such as heavy metals, persistent organic pollutants, and toxic plastics are significant factors requiring regulation. These materials can pose risks during manufacturing, usage, and disposal phases.
The presence of mercury, lead, and cadmium in some devices raises issues regarding toxicity and environmental persistence. Proper management of these substances is necessary to prevent soil and water contamination. Additionally, electronic components containing hazardous materials require careful handling.
Medical devices also contribute to waste management challenges, notably in terms of decontamination and disposal processes. Improper disposal can lead to the release of infectious agents and chemical residues, which can adversely impact ecosystems. Compliance with environmental regulations aims to mitigate these risks.
Finally, the environmental impact of medical device manufacturing, packaging, and transportation must be considered. The use of non-biodegradable materials and excessive packaging adds to the ecological footprint. Addressing these concerns through sustainable practices is vital for environmental protection under medical device law.

Key Legal Standards and Guidelines for Environmental Compliance
Medical device environmental regulations are governed by several key legal standards and guidelines that ensure compliance across jurisdictions. These standards establish minimum requirements for minimizing environmental impact during manufacturing, use, and disposal. They also promote transparency and accountability among manufacturers and healthcare providers.
International organizations, such as the International Organization for Standardization (ISO), develop frameworks like ISO 14001 for environmental management systems, applicable to medical device companies. These standards guide organizations in implementing sustainable practices and achieving environmental compliance systematically. In addition, regional agencies like the European Medicines Agency (EMA) enforce directives that include environmental considerations in medical device approval processes.
Legal standards also specify mandatory reporting obligations related to chemical content, waste management, and product lifecycle stewardship. Compliance with these standards helps prevent environmental harm and mitigates potential legal liabilities. Manufacturers must often conduct environmental risk assessments and maintain detailed records to demonstrate adherence. Overall, understanding and integrating these legal standards into operational practices is vital for aligning with medical device environmental regulations and ensuring lawful and sustainable product development.

End-of-Life Management and Decommissioning Regulations
End-of-life management and decommissioning regulations govern how medical devices are responsibly disposed of or recycled at the end of their operational lifespan. These regulations aim to minimize environmental impact and ensure safe handling of potentially hazardous materials.
Manufacturers are often required to develop comprehensive end-of-life plans, including collection, recycling, and safe disposal procedures. These plans must comply with legal standards to prevent environmental contamination and protect public health, reflecting growing environmental concerns.
Key legal obligations may include:
- Proper segregation of waste containing hazardous substances.
- Documentation of disposal activities.
- Reporting to regulatory authorities about decommissioned devices.
- Ensuring compliance with national and international waste management laws.
Adherence to these regulations is vital for legal liability reduction and maintaining environmental integrity. They also encourage innovation toward eco-friendly device designs, easing end-of-life processes and promoting sustainable practices within the medical device industry.

Challenges in cross-border compliance
Navigating cross-border compliance with medical device environmental regulations presents significant challenges due to divergent legal frameworks. Each jurisdiction may have unique standards for waste management, chemical use, and environmental impact, complicating uniform adherence.
Differences in regulatory scope and enforcement practices often require manufacturers to adapt their processes for each market, increasing operational complexity and costs. For instance, what is permissible under the European Union’s environmental directives may not meet the standards set by the US or other regions.
Furthermore, varying labeling, reporting, and documentation requirements can create compliance hurdles. Manufacturers must stay updated on the legal standards in multiple jurisdictions, which may evolve independently and unpredictably, adding to logistical difficulties.
International harmonization efforts aim to streamline these standards but are still in progress, leaving many companies facing fragmentation and legal uncertainty. This disparity complicates compliance strategies and underscores the importance of comprehensive legal expertise for global medical device operations.
